Output 80ab58d497b73bf25f55c25cb653356f21f9438909a16f5a11a942269d0cd358:1

value
2140984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3936367fcd44a1351640bde0ac44f3ebeae1bd OP_EQUAL
address
3HPeggWUNhBd3JkoWYj4bd4jFfrgn1fVi1
transaction
80ab58d497b73bf25f55c25cb653356f21f9438909a16f5a11a942269d0cd358
spent
true